Uncharted is definitely something you should play.

Four games that are not out yet but that I'm looking forward to play are Red Dead Redemption 2, Detroit: Become Human, Far Cry 5 and Insurgency: Sandstorm. Far Cry 5 comes out at the end of this month.

Not sure if it was ported to the PS4 from the PS3 or if it's available to play on PlayStation Now but if yes look into Heavy Rain. Quantic Dreams is the studio that made the game and it's definitively unique and different than what's on the market. They're the one's doing Detroit: Become Human and I expect the same kind of experience I had with Heavy Rain. Heavy Rain isn't for everyone but the story is really engaging.

I enjoyed L.A. Noire on PS3. That one is now available on the PS4.

The Last of Us 2 is confirmed and will be coming out later this year I believe.

Concerning Rest mode it's awesome for other reasons as well. If you leave it in rest mode and the console or one of your games gets a patch update it'll automatically download them for you. Nothing is more frustrating than firing up the PS4, start a game and get a noticed that the game needs an update. You can still play the game in single player mode while the update downloads in the background but you need to wait until the download is complete if you want to access the network features.
